Turns out the reason I didn't need the workaround was that I bought FS.com optics coded for Arista and I also have a SFP programmer. So I don't have the command.

From what I'm reading, the "bash touch /mnt/flash/enable3px" method is not dependent on the eOS version, but the switch itself. From the lists I'm finding, the 7050SX is too new for the magic file method, so you'll either need to contact Arista, find where someone has posted their own unlock code, or just get optics coded for Arista (plenty on eBay or order new from FS.com coded as Arista).

"bash touch /mnt/flash/enable3px" was retired and replaced with the "service unsupported transceiver" cli command in EOS 4.15 and up
